Changeset View
Changeset View
Standalone View
Standalone View
sys/sys/proc.h
Show First 20 Lines • Show All 755 Lines • ▼ Show 20 Lines | |||||
#define P2_NOTRACE 0x00000002 /* No ptrace(2) attach or coredumps. */ | #define P2_NOTRACE 0x00000002 /* No ptrace(2) attach or coredumps. */ | ||||
#define P2_NOTRACE_EXEC 0x00000004 /* Keep P2_NOPTRACE on exec(2). */ | #define P2_NOTRACE_EXEC 0x00000004 /* Keep P2_NOPTRACE on exec(2). */ | ||||
#define P2_AST_SU 0x00000008 /* Handles SU ast for kthreads. */ | #define P2_AST_SU 0x00000008 /* Handles SU ast for kthreads. */ | ||||
#define P2_PTRACE_FSTP 0x00000010 /* SIGSTOP from PT_ATTACH not yet handled. */ | #define P2_PTRACE_FSTP 0x00000010 /* SIGSTOP from PT_ATTACH not yet handled. */ | ||||
#define P2_TRAPCAP 0x00000020 /* SIGTRAP on ENOTCAPABLE */ | #define P2_TRAPCAP 0x00000020 /* SIGTRAP on ENOTCAPABLE */ | ||||
#define P2_ASLR_ENABLE 0x00000040 /* Force enable ASLR. */ | #define P2_ASLR_ENABLE 0x00000040 /* Force enable ASLR. */ | ||||
#define P2_ASLR_DISABLE 0x00000080 /* Force disable ASLR. */ | #define P2_ASLR_DISABLE 0x00000080 /* Force disable ASLR. */ | ||||
#define P2_ASLR_IGNSTART 0x00000100 /* Enable ASLR to consume sbrk area. */ | #define P2_ASLR_IGNSTART 0x00000100 /* Enable ASLR to consume sbrk area. */ | ||||
#define P2_EXIT_TRACED 0x00000200 /* The process exited while it was traced. */ | |||||
/* Flags protected by proctree_lock, kept in p_treeflags. */ | /* Flags protected by proctree_lock, kept in p_treeflags. */ | ||||
#define P_TREE_ORPHANED 0x00000001 /* Reparented, on orphan list */ | #define P_TREE_ORPHANED 0x00000001 /* Reparented, on orphan list */ | ||||
#define P_TREE_FIRST_ORPHAN 0x00000002 /* First element of orphan | #define P_TREE_FIRST_ORPHAN 0x00000002 /* First element of orphan | ||||
list */ | list */ | ||||
#define P_TREE_REAPER 0x00000004 /* Reaper of subtree */ | #define P_TREE_REAPER 0x00000004 /* Reaper of subtree */ | ||||
/* | /* | ||||
▲ Show 20 Lines • Show All 437 Lines • Show Last 20 Lines |